St. Joseph School believes that all people are created in the image and likeness of God and possess unique gifts and talents. We nurture these gifts in a Christ-centered, disciplined, loving, secure environment and help students reach their potential. St. Joseph School of Upland shares in the mission of the Catholic Church to teach as Jesus did and to spread the Good News. Faith, morals, and values are taught on a daily basis and reinforced through the principles of service, community, and worship. Through a carefully planned, holistic curriculum, we strive to foster a lifelong commitment to academic excellence, compassionate global awareness and an appreciation of diverse cultures and abilities.
